Admission Guidelines

Physicians/office staff and VNAs must specify that they are looking for an inpatient admission from the doctor’s office or from home when they call our central admission line at (800) 442-1717.

Patient demographics, inclusive of the insurance carrier and policy number(s), along with pertinent clinical information outlined below will need to be faxed to (978) 478-3040.

How Does My Family Member Get Referred to Whittier?

A referral is made by your doctor, case manager, or social worker. Appropriate patients can also be admitted from the Emergency Room or home. If you would like to advocate or make a referral for your loved one’s inpatient admission, we can help coordinate care through our Central Admissions Office at (800) 442-1717, or you can contact your hospital clinical liaison directly.

Referrals and admissions to individual nursing homes and subacute facilities are made by contacting each facility individually. Please visit these Skilled Nursing Facility and Transitional Care Unit pages for contact information.
